1954 studio album by Oscar Pettiford
Basically Duke is an album by bassist/cellist and composer Oscar Pettiford which was recorded in 1954 and first issued on the Bethlehem label as a 10-inch LP.[1][2]
Reception
The Allmusic site awarded the album 4 stars.[3]
